Turkmenistan Energy Situation

Turkmenistan''s energy market is controlled by the State. Primary energy shares (in 2008) consisted of 72.4% gas and 27.6% oil. Most of the populations recieves natural gas and electricity for free. Those who do pay, enjoy the world''s lowest energy prices. Yet, inefficiency and waste are clearly a result of this policy.

Who is Turkmenistan's largest customer?

Currently, Turkmenistan’s largest customer is the People’s Republic of China. Turkmenistan supplies over 30bn m3/y of natural gas to China through the three lines (A, B and C) of the Central Asia Gas Pipeline system. Upon completion of the fourth D line, the annual Turkmen natural gas supply will reach a contractual 65bn m3/y.
